St. Petersburg honors late veteran’s impactful legacy

A historically cold morning in November did not stop dozens of supporters from celebrating a veteran who embodied honor, courage and commitment in his professional and personal life.

U.S. Navy (Dec.) Seaman Bryant Keith Harrell posthumously received St. Petersburg’s Honored Veteran Award at the 12th annual Veterans Day Ceremony Tuesday. The event returned to the Williams Park Veterans Memorial downtown after moving to City Hall last year following Hurricanes Helene and Milton.

Harrell’s wife, Leotte, accepted the award on his behalf and delivered an emotional speech. The proud veteran, former city employee and co-founder of Midtown Miracles, a nonprofit that teaches martial arts to at-risk youth, died unexpectedly in September…
